开发定制游戏如何进行游戏测试?
在当今竞争激烈的电子游戏市场中,开发定制游戏已经成为许多游戏开发者的首选。然而,要想让一款游戏在众多竞品中脱颖而出,进行严格的游戏测试是至关重要的。本文将探讨如何进行游戏测试,以确保游戏质量,提升用户体验。
一、游戏测试的类型
- 功能测试:确保游戏的所有功能都能正常运行,如角色创建、任务完成、道具使用等。
- 性能测试:测试游戏在不同硬件和操作系统上的运行效果,确保游戏流畅性。
- 兼容性测试:检查游戏在不同设备、操作系统和浏览器上的兼容性。
- 用户体验测试:通过玩家反馈了解游戏在易用性、交互性、界面设计等方面的表现。
- 安全测试:确保游戏不存在安全漏洞,如数据泄露、恶意代码等。
二、游戏测试的步骤
- 制定测试计划:明确测试目标、测试范围、测试方法、测试人员等。
- 编写测试用例:根据测试计划,详细描述每个测试用例的步骤、预期结果和实际结果。
- 执行测试:按照测试用例进行测试,记录测试结果。
- 缺陷管理:对发现的缺陷进行分类、优先级排序和修复跟踪。
- 回归测试:在修复缺陷后,重新执行相关测试用例,确保修复效果。
三、游戏测试的工具
- 自动化测试工具:如Selenium、Appium等,可提高测试效率。
- 性能测试工具:如JMeter、LoadRunner等,可模拟大量用户同时访问游戏。
- 兼容性测试工具:如BrowserStack、CrossBrowserTesting等,可测试游戏在不同浏览器和设备上的表现。
四、案例分析
以某款定制游戏为例,该游戏在测试阶段发现了以下问题:
- 功能测试:发现游戏中的某个任务无法完成,导致玩家无法继续游戏。
- 性能测试:在低配置电脑上运行游戏时,画面卡顿严重。
- 兼容性测试:在部分手机上无法正常运行。
针对这些问题,开发团队进行了修复,并在测试阶段进行了回归测试,确保游戏质量。
总之,进行游戏测试是确保游戏质量、提升用户体验的关键环节。通过合理规划、严格执行,可以有效提高游戏质量,为玩家带来更好的游戏体验。
猜你喜欢:实时音视频哪些公司做得好